How Many Work Weeks in a Year? (2022 Facts)
How many work weeks are in a year? A workweek is a five-day period during which full-time employees are typically required to work. The standard workweek in the United States is 40 hours, although some employers may require employees to work more or fewer hours. Many workers also have weekends off, although some may be required to work on Saturdays or Sundays.
Some employers offer flexible work schedules that allow employees to choose their own hours, and some workers may be able to telecommute or work from home on certain days.
